“Preparing for Ryu Hyun-jin’s return”


Hanwha Eagles are anxiously awaiting the return of ‘monster’ Ryu Hyun-jin (37).


Recently, the story of 'Ryu Hyun-jin's return to Hanwha' continues to be discussed.


Ryu Hyun-jin, who played for the Toronto Blue Jays of the American Professional Baseball Major League (MLB) until the 2023 season, was expected to play in the big league again this year. This is because Ryu Hyun-jin's agent, Scott Boras, was vocal about Ryu Hyun-jin's contract.


However, Ryu Hyun-jin has not signed a contract with an MLB club as of the 19th (Korean time). There is no significant news that there is a club in contact with Ryu Hyun-jin in the United States.


Hanwha will gain a lot if Ryu Hyun-jin, who can be a starting pitcher in the big leagues, returns. Not only will the starting lineup become stronger, but it may also have a big impact on young players such as Moon Dong-ju and Kim Seo-hyun.


Hanwha General Manager Son Hyuk is known to have communicated with Ryu Hyun-jin several times since he first spoke with him in December of last year.


A Hanwha insider said, “There has been no progress in negotiations with Ryu Hyun-jin yet. However, we are preparing for when Ryu Hyun-jin comes,” he said.


He continued, “I understand that (the club has set guidelines for contracts). However, I understand that Ryu Hyun-jin is receiving offers from the United States. The decision is made by the player himself. “We are in a waiting position,” he explained.


When he returns, there is a high possibility that he will break the KBO League's all-time record (Doosan Bears Yang Eui-ji's 4+2 years, 15.2 billion won).


A Hanwha official said that if Ryu Hyun-jin comes, he will be a great addition to the team's strength. Although he is old, it is predicted that he can succeed in the KBO.


Ryu Hyun-jin, who graduated from Dongsan High School and debuted in the KBO League with Hanwha in 2006, played with 98 wins, 52 losses, and an ERA of 2.80 over seven seasons. He reigned as Korea's representative pitcher.


Ryu Hyun-jin, who joined the LA Dodgers through the posting system after the 2012 season, posted a career record of 78 wins, 48 ​​losses, and an ERA of 3.27 in the big leagues.
